Rock Garden Installation in Honolulu, HI
Rock garden installation services involve creating decorative outdoor features using natural stones, gravel, and boulders to enhance the landscape of residential properties. These projects can include designing and installing rock walls, pathways, garden borders, or accent features that add texture and visual interest to yards and gardens. Property owners often seek these services to improve curb appeal, create low-maintenance landscaping, or establish a natural aesthetic that complements the surrounding environment.
Before requesting rock garden installation, homeowners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including the types of stones used, the overall design, and how the installation will integrate with existing landscaping. It’s also helpful to consider the durability of materials, the intended purpose of the features, and any drainage or soil considerations that may impact the installation process. Clear communication about these aspects can ensure the final result aligns with the property owner’s vision and functional needs.

Common Rock Garden Installation Jobs
Rock Garden Installation - creates decorative outdoor features with natural stone arrangements.
Landscape accents - enhances garden beds and pathways with custom stone designs.
Retaining walls - provides structural support and visual interest for sloped terrain.
Water features - incorporates rocks into ponds, waterfalls, and streams for a natural look.
Pathway and patio - designs durable, attractive walkways and outdoor seating areas.
Erosion control - stabilizes soil and prevents runoff with strategic rock placement.
Rock Garden Installation Questions
What types of rocks are used in garden rock installations? Common options include lava rock, river stones, and flagstone,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.
Can rock gardens be integrated into existing landscape designs? Yes, rock gardens can complement and enhance current landscape features, creating a natural look.
What maintenance is needed for a rock garden? Periodic removal of debris and occasional repositioning of stones help maintain appearance and stability.
Are rock gardens suitable for all property sizes? Rock gardens can be adapted to various property sizes, from small courtyards to large yard features.
